Output 117136815fc02f12061d084bf8cd32bd2970beabf149dfa88b5fc6179905b318:4

value
80505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ac30bfd1b06af172802e9295abf2ec60e68b8030 OP_EQUAL
address
3HPUYhVFPRyx59vh4oanUa18k3T4y1Ctjs
transaction
117136815fc02f12061d084bf8cd32bd2970beabf149dfa88b5fc6179905b318
spent
true